Trong bối cảnh chuyển đổi số nhanh chóng, một câu hỏi dai dẳng luôn ám ảnh nhiều nhà lãnh đạo công nghệ: Kiến trúc doanh nghiệp (EA) có làm chậm lại sự sáng tạo không? 🤔 Câu chuyện thường miêu tả EA như một điểm kiểm soát hành chính, một người giữ cửa đòi hỏi tài liệu và phê duyệt quá mức trước khi một dòng mã nào được viết ra. Tuy nhiên, quan điểm này bỏ qua giá trị chiến lược mà thiết kế có cấu trúc mang lại cho các tổ chức phức tạp. Thực tế hoàn toàn tinh tế hơn nhiều. Khi được triển khai đúng cách, EA không phải là phanh, mà là hệ thống định vị, đảm bảo rằng tốc độ được hướng đến những kết quả kinh doanh có ý nghĩa.
Hướng dẫn này khám phá mối căng thẳng giữa tính linh hoạt và quản trị. Chúng ta sẽ phân tích những hiểu lầm xung quanh sự giám sát kiến trúc, xem xét cách các thực hành hiện đại phù hợp với chu kỳ phát triển nhanh chóng, và cung cấp một khung để hiểu mối quan hệ hỗ trợ lẫn nhau giữa sự ổn định và sự sáng tạo. 🚀

1. Nguồn Gốc Của Sự Hoài Nghi 🧐
Tại sao nhiều nhà phát triển và quản lý sản phẩm lại nhìn nhận kiến trúc doanh nghiệp với sự hoài nghi? Nguồn gốc của sự căng thẳng này thường nằm ở bối cảnh lịch sử. Cách đây hàng thập kỷ, EA đồng nghĩa với các phương pháp waterfall cứng nhắc. Các đội phải xác định mọi giao diện, phụ thuộc và luồng dữ liệu trước khi triển khai bắt đầu. Trong môi trường mà yêu cầu thay đổi hàng tuần, cách tiếp cận này giống như cố gắng lái xe bằng cách nhìn vào gương chiếu hậu.
Một số yếu tố góp phần vào nhận thức tiêu cực hiện nay:
- Sự cho rằng mang tính hành chính: Sự tin rằng kiến trúc bao gồm các hội đồng xem xét và quy trình phê duyệt vô tận.
- Thiếu minh bạch: Các nhà phát triển thường thấy các quy tắc mà không hiểu lý do chiến lược đằng sau chúng.
- Tập trung vào kiểm soát: Khi kiến trúc được sử dụng chủ yếu để ép tuân thủ thay vì thúc đẩy năng lực, sự phản kháng sẽ gia tăng.
- Độ phức tạp của công cụ: Các công cụ tài liệu hóa quá mức có thể tạo ra sự cản trở trong quy trình làm việc hàng ngày.
Những điểm đau này là hợp lý, nhưng chúng chỉ ra sự thất bại trong việc cách thứcEA được thực hiện, chứ không phải là khuyết điểm trong chính khái niệm đó. Nhầm lẫn quản trị với cản trở là một sai lầm phổ biến làm chậm tiến độ.
2. Hiểu Rõ Mục Đích Thật Sự Của Kiến Trúc 🧱
Ở cốt lõi, kiến trúc doanh nghiệp là ngành học về việc đồng bộ hóa năng lực công nghệ với chiến lược kinh doanh. Đó là việc hiểu bối cảnh mà các ứng dụng hoạt động. Không có bối cảnh này, các đội có thể xây dựng các giải pháp hoạt động riêng lẻ nhưng thất bại trong việc tích hợp với hệ sinh thái rộng lớn hơn.
Hãy xem xét ví dụ về quy hoạch đô thị. Một thành phố không có luật quy hoạch có thể thấy sự xây dựng nhanh chóng, nhưng kết quả có thể là hỗn loạn: không có đường xá, không có lưới điện, và các cấu trúc tòa nhà không tương thích. Kiến trúc cung cấp luật quy hoạch. Nó xác định đường đi ở đâu và cách hạ tầng hỗ trợ các tòa nhà.
Các mục tiêu chính của EA hiệu quả bao gồm:
- Đồng bộ chiến lược: Đảm bảo các khoản đầu tư công nghệ hỗ trợ các mục tiêu kinh doanh cụ thể.
- Khả năng tương tác: Cho phép các hệ thống giao tiếp và chia sẻ dữ liệu một cách liền mạch.
- Khả năng mở rộng: Thiết kế các hệ thống có thể phát triển mà không cần thay thế hoàn toàn.
- Quản lý rủi ro: Nhận diện các vấn đề tiềm ẩn về bảo mật hoặc tuân thủ trước khi triển khai.
Khi các mục tiêu này được đáp ứng, đổi mới không bị chậm lại; thay vào đó, nó trở nên bền vững.
3. Cuộc tranh luận về Ma sát so với Dòng chảy ⚖️
Cuộc tranh luận thường tập trung vào sự đánh đổi giữa kiểm soát và tốc độ. Các quan điểm truyền thống cho rằng việc thêm một lớp kiểm tra chắc chắn sẽ làm tăng thời gian chu kỳ. Tuy nhiên, tư duy kiến trúc hiện đại đã thay đổi động lực này.
Trong môi trường quản trị thấp, các đội có thể di chuyển nhanh ban đầu. Nhưng khi số lượng dịch vụ tăng lên, chi phí tích hợp tăng theo cấp số nhân. Điều này được gọi lànợ kỹ thuật. Không có sự giám sát kiến trúc, các đội thường xây dựng chức năng trùng lặp hoặc các giao diện không tương thích. Việc khắc phục những vấn đề này sau này đòi hỏi nhiều thời gian và nguồn lực hơn nhiều so với việc xây dựng chúng đúng từ đầu.
Bảng 1 nêu bật sự khác biệt giữa các tiếp cận kiến trúc phản ứng và chủ động.
| Khía cạnh | Phản ứng (Kiến trúc thấp) | Chủ động (Kiến trúc mạnh) |
|---|---|---|
| Tốc độ ban đầu | Nhanh | Bắt đầu chậm hơn |
| Tốc độ dài hạn | Giảm dần theo thời gian | Ổn định hoặc tăng theo thời gian |
| Chi phí tích hợp | Cao (Sửa chữa sau) | Thấp (Được thiết kế cho mục đích này) |
| Rủi ro thất bại | Cao | Được quản lý và giảm thiểu |
| Tự chủ của đội nhóm | Cao (ở cấp địa phương) | Cao (trong giới hạn an toàn) |
Dữ liệu cho thấy, mặc dù giai đoạn ban đầu có thể mất nhiều thời gian hơn, nhưng xu hướng dài hạn lại ủng hộ cách tiếp cận chủ động. Đổi mới đòi hỏi một nền tảng có thể hỗ trợ nó.
4. Cách quản trị thúc đẩy tốc độ 🛡️
Việc nói rằng quy tắc giúp bạn di chuyển nhanh hơn nghe có vẻ nghịch lý. Tuy nhiên, các ranh giới rõ ràng sẽ giảm tải nhận thức cho những người ra quyết định. Khi các kiến trúc sư xác định các mẫu và tiêu chuẩn, các nhà phát triển không cần phải làm lại từ đầu cho mỗi dự án mới.
Chuẩn hóa giảm thiểu ma sát. Nếu một đội ngũ biết các mẫu được phê duyệt cho lưu trữ dữ liệu, xác thực và tin nhắn, họ có thể tập trung vào logic kinh doanh độc đáo thay vì cơ sở hạ tầng nền tảng. Điều này tương tự như việc sử dụng một API chuẩn hóa.
Các cơ chế chính để thúc đẩy tốc độ thông qua quản trị bao gồm:
- Kiến trúc tham chiếu:Bản vẽ được phê duyệt trước cho các tình huống phổ biến.
- Sổ tay dịch vụ:Một danh sách các khả năng sẵn có mà các đội có thể sử dụng mà không cần xây dựng từ đầu.
- Tuân thủ tự động:Sử dụng công cụ để kiểm tra vi phạm tiêu chuẩn một cách tự động thay vì kiểm tra thủ công.
- Các rào chắn, không phải là cổng kiểm soát:Đặt các giới hạn không thể vượt qua, nhưng cho phép tự do bên trong những giới hạn đó.
Bằng cách chuyển trọng tâm từsự chấp thuậnsangkhả năng thực hiện, các đội kiến trúc trở thành đối tác thay vì trở thành rào cản. Sự thay đổi văn hóa này là then chốt cho thành công hiện đại.
5. Chi phí của nợ kỹ thuật 💸
Một trong những lý do thuyết phục nhất cho kiến trúc doanh nghiệp (EA) là quản lý nợ kỹ thuật. Mỗi lần một đội chọn giải pháp nhanh thay vì giải pháp vững chắc, họ sẽ tích lũy nợ. Nợ này gia tăng theo thời gian, làm chậm tiến độ phát triển trong tương lai.
Thiếu sự giám sát kiến trúc, các tổ chức thường phải đối mặt với:
- Thảm họa tích hợp:Các hệ thống không thể giao tiếp với nhau buộc phải sử dụng middleware tùy chỉnh hoặc nhập dữ liệu thủ công.
- Bị mắc kẹt với nhà cung cấp:Phụ thuộc nặng nề vào các công nghệ đặc quyền cụ thể, làm hạn chế tính linh hoạt.
- Các lỗ hổng bảo mật:Các triển khai theo kiểu tạm bợ thường bỏ sót các biện pháp kiểm soát bảo mật quan trọng.
- Các rào cản tri thức:Khi chỉ có một người hiểu rõ một hệ thống cụ thể, các thay đổi trở nên rủi ro và chậm trễ.
Kiến trúc doanh nghiệp cung cấp cái nhìn toàn diện về môi trường công nghệ. Nó nhận diện các rủi ro này từ sớm. Bằng cách thực thi các tiêu chuẩn về quản lý dữ liệu, các quy trình bảo mật và lựa chọn công nghệ, EA giảm thiểu khả năng tích lũy nợ khiến đổi mới sau này bị cản trở.
Hãy nghĩ đến kiến trúc như một chính sách bảo hiểm. Bạn chi trả ngay từ đầu để tránh một tổn thất nghiêm trọng về sau.
6. Hiện đại hóa cách tiếp cận 🔄
Ngành công nghiệp đã chuyển hướng khỏi những tài liệu khổng lồ, tĩnh tại nằm trên kệ. Các thực hành kiến trúc doanh nghiệp hiện đại nhấn mạnh “sự linh hoạt và khả năng thích nghi. Mục tiêu là tạo ra các mô hình sống động, phát triển theo sự thay đổi của doanh nghiệp.
Những thay đổi chính trong kiến trúc hiện đại bao gồm:
- Thiết kế dựa trên sự kiện:Tập trung vào cách các hệ thống phản ứng với sự thay đổi thay vì các cấu trúc tĩnh.
- Các mẫu kiến trúc gốc đám mây:Tận dụng các dịch vụ vi mô và tính toán không máy chủ để đảm bảo khả năng mở rộng.
- Mô hình hóa hợp tác:Tham gia phát triển vào quá trình thiết kế để đảm bảo tính khả thi.
- Tinh chỉnh theo từng bước lặp lại:Cập nhật sơ đồ kiến trúc và tiêu chuẩn khi thông tin mới trở nên có sẵn.
Cách tiếp cận này đảm bảo kiến trúc luôn phù hợp. Nó không quy định mọi chi tiết mà cung cấp các rào chắn để đổi mới phát triển. Đó là về việc tạo ra một môi trường mà các quyết định đúng đắn trở nên dễ dàng thực hiện.
7. Đo lường tác động 📊
Để chứng minh rằng EA hỗ trợ đổi mới, chúng ta cần các chỉ số có ý nghĩa. Các chỉ số truyền thống như ‘số lượng sơ đồ được tạo’ là chưa đủ. Thay vào đó, chúng ta nên xem xét kết quả kinh doanh và hiệu quả hoạt động.
Các chỉ số hiệu quả để đánh giá giá trị kiến trúc bao gồm:
- Thời gian đưa sản phẩm ra thị trường:Thời gian cần thiết để triển khai các tính năng mới đã giảm hay ổn định chưa?
- Tần suất triển khai:Mã nguồn có thể được phát hành ra môi trường sản xuất bao nhiêu lần?
- Thời gian trung bình phục hồi:Hệ thống có thể phục hồi nhanh chóng khỏi sự cố bao lâu?
- Chi phí mỗi giao dịch:Chi phí xử lý một đơn vị công việc đã giảm do hiệu quả chưa?
- Thời gian hoạt động của hệ thống:Cơ sở hạ tầng có đáng tin cậy đủ để hỗ trợ sự phát triển không?
Bằng cách theo dõi các chỉ số này, các tổ chức có thể chứng minh rằng sự giám sát kiến trúc liên quan đến hiệu suất cao hơn và rủi ro thấp hơn.
8. Những sai lầm phổ biến cần tránh ⚠️
Ngay cả với những ý định tốt nhất, các sáng kiến EA vẫn có thể vấp ngã. Nhận diện những sai lầm này sớm sẽ giúp tránh được chúng.
- Thiết kế quá mức:Thiết kế cho một tương lai có thể chưa bao giờ xảy ra. Hãy giữ đơn giản.
- Tách biệt:Vận hành kiến trúc như một chức năng riêng biệt không tương tác với các đội phát triển.
- Tiêu chuẩn tĩnh:Tạo ra các quy tắc không thay đổi theo sự phát triển của công nghệ.
- Bỏ qua lợi ích kinh doanh:Chú trọng vào chi tiết công nghệ trong khi bỏ qua các động lực kinh doanh chiến lược.
Thành công đòi hỏi sự giao tiếp liên tục. Các đội kiến trúc phải lắng nghe những điểm đau của các nhà phát triển và lãnh đạo kinh doanh. Các vòng phản hồi là thiết yếu để tinh chỉnh cách tiếp cận.
9. Xây dựng văn hóa đồng thuận 🤝
Cuối cùng, thành công của Kiến trúc Doanh nghiệp phụ thuộc vào văn hóa. Điều đó đòi hỏi sự hiểu biết chung rằng sự ổn định và đổi mới không loại trừ nhau. Các nhà lãnh đạo phải ủng hộ ý tưởng rằng thiết kế tốt sẽ thúc đẩy quá trình triển khai.
Các chiến lược để đồng thuận văn hóa bao gồm:
- Giáo dục:Đào tạo các đội về lý do tại sao các tiêu chuẩn tồn tại và chúng giúp ích như thế nào.
- Thưởng thức:Ghi nhận các đội tuân thủ các thực hành tốt nhất và đạt được mục tiêu kiến trúc.
- Thấu cảm:Hiểu được áp lực mà các nhà phát triển phải đối mặt và cung cấp các giải pháp giúp giảm gánh nặng của họ.
- Minh bạch:Làm cho các quyết định kiến trúc trở nên minh bạch và sẵn sàng thảo luận.
Khi mọi người hiểu được giá trị của cấu trúc, sự phản kháng sẽ chuyển thành hợp tác. Tổ chức chuyển từ trạng thái xung đột sang trạng thái trôi chảy.
Suy nghĩ cuối cùng về đổi mới và cấu trúc 🎯
Câu hỏi liệu Kiến trúc Doanh nghiệp có làm chậm đổi mới hay không không phải là câu trả lời đơn giản là có hay không. Nó hoàn toàn phụ thuộc vào cách thực hiện. Một cách tiếp cận cứng nhắc, quan liêu chắc chắn sẽ kìm hãm sự sáng tạo. Tuy nhiên, một thực hành kiến trúc năng động, lấy giá trị làm trọng sẽ là chất xúc tác cho sự phát triển bền vững.
Đổi mới mà không có định hướng là hỗn loạn. Kiến trúc cung cấp định hướng. Nó đảm bảo rằng năng lượng đầu tư vào phát triển sẽ chuyển hóa thành giá trị kinh doanh cụ thể. Bằng cách quản lý độ phức tạp, giảm thiểu rủi ro và hỗ trợ khả năng tái sử dụng, kiến trúc tạo ra điều kiện cần thiết để các đội đổi mới một cách tự tin.
Các tổ chức chấp nhận sự hợp tác này giữa chiến lược và thực thi sẽ thấy mình được trang bị tốt hơn để vượt qua những bất định của tương lai. Mục tiêu không phải là kiểm soát mọi bước đi, mà là đảm bảo rằng mỗi bước đi đều có ý nghĩa. 🏁











